Ice and Fire: Watercolour Diaries of Volcano Journeys

Painting locations: California, Hawaii, Oregon, Washington, Bolivia, British West Indies

Ice and Fire is an exploration of opposites coexisting at some of the most inhospitable and venerated places on Earth: volcanoes. Enduring both frigid and scalding temperatures, Tony Foster traveled to the tectonically-active North-Pacific United States, to the South American Altiplano, and to igneous oceanic archipelagos to depict stark landscapes and towering, snow-covered volcanic peaks. His renderings of viscous lava flows in Hawai’i masterfully capture the incandescence of radiating heat and are one of the journey’s highlights. Thematically, Ice and Fire serves as a reminder of our planet’s dynamism, deserving of both awe and respect. 

“My idea was to find and paint great examples of volcanoes in all their guises...”
— Tony Foster
